For the period of the warm days of summer here at McCullars Lake Number Two, high temperatures regularly get into the 80's. Once the sun is down it descends down to the 60's. All through the wintertime the highs are frequently in the 40's while McCullars Lake Number Two night low temperatures all through the winter are in the 20's. McCullars Spring is a good | |

Salt Creek
 | 15 miles away Paddling Salt Creek crosses private land and in Alabama if you can't navigate it in a craft of somekind you are tresspassing as soon as you step out of the craft. The last 2 miles before Henderson Lake road is all private land. It is so low and narrow with dead falls everywhere there is no way to navigate it in any kind of craft.... |
